I did the Cat 3/4 Crit at the Arnold Classic on Sunday. I had no idea what to expect. It was my first race of the year and I had no idea where my fitness was as compared to everyone else. Arnold himself showed up to start our race. They called us to the line just before Arnold's motorcade rolled up. Arnold jumped out of his car said a few words and sent us off for a parade lap. We were suppose to do the lap and start racing the next lap. I lead the field around the course but as we made the last turn to head down the finishing straight, the motorcade was still sitting in the start/finish. The officials stopped us long enough to get the cars off the course and sent us off for the first lap of real racing. I led for most of the first lap but Grisvard passed me just before we passed through the start/finish and had his name announced as leader of the first lap. I drifted back and basically rolled around in the middle of the field for the next 40 minutes. I moved up with one lap to go but just didn't have it to move to the front. I started to sprint but just sat up and rolled through the finish.
